Instructions
Add the cream cheese, water, orange juice, orange zest, and one-third cup of cranberries to a medium-sized mixing bowl and stir to combine. Use a silicon spatula to scrape the sides of the bowl, to ensure all ingredients are incorporated into the mixture.
Place a piece of plastic wrap on a clean, dry work surface and use the silicon spatula to gently scoop the cream cheese mixture on top of it.
Wrap the plastic wrap around the cream cheese and gently shape it into a ball with your hands. Cover the cheese ball completely in the plastic wrap and transfer to the refrigerator to chill for at least 30 minutes, longer if possible.
Meanwhile, toss the pecans and fresh parsley with the remaining cranberries in a small bowl until combined.
Remove the cheese ball from the refrigerator and discard the plastic wrap. Place the ball on a round serving plate and gently press the cranberry-pecan mixture into the surface to cover.
Serve immediately with your choice of crackers, fresh fruit, and/or sliced vegetables. Enjoy!
